The FAQ section below answers some important questions. This is to use a "universal" method of representing the world's many languages - the solution has become known as Unicode. To resolve problems associated with representing characters of the many different world languages, the computer industry has come up with a better solution. The main disadvantage is the none compatibility with other computers it is a non-regulated and non-standardised system every computer needs to have "the particular fonts set" loaded before the text will display. This method has many restrictions and disadvantages when used to represent characters of different languages. For example, when writing in English, one can use various font sets like "Times Roman" or "Arial", etc. This is an extension of using different fonts within the same language.
